The brief
What the garden needed to do
This Kingston upon Thames terrace had good bones but no real sense of purpose. The paving was a patchwork of materials that had settled unevenly, the borders were sparse, and there was little privacy from overlooking neighbouring windows — a familiar challenge in the borough’s close-set town gardens. The plot felt narrow and fragmented, with no single area big enough to host more than two or three people comfortably, and the lack of any lighting meant it sat unused once the sun went down.
The owners wanted a garden designed specifically for social use: outdoor dining for eight, relaxed lounge seating and a genuine sense of enclosure without resorting to solid walls. Lighting mattered, as most entertaining would happen after work or at weekends. Just as importantly, it had to stay low-maintenance, so the garden became a pleasure rather than another chore.
Scope of works
What we built
- Bespoke built-in seating — benches finished in high-quality Italian porcelain with a smooth contemporary render: durable, low-maintenance and a natural anchor for the entertaining area.
- Hand-built timber pergola — adds shade, height and architectural interest, doubling as a focal point and a sheltered spot to lounge.
- Large-format porcelain terrace — pale paving on a reinforced base with adjustable pedestal supports for a perfectly level finish, concealing electrical conduits beneath.
- Mediterranean-influenced planting scheme — chosen for texture, structure and a long season of low-input interest.
- Automatic irrigation — a discreet system that keeps the planting healthy with minimal effort.
- Composite slatted fencing & side gate — privacy and security with a sleek, modern look; trellis panels for climbers.
- Layered evening lighting — LED uplights and path lighting run through underground ducting to extend usable hours into the evening.
- Ibiza-inspired relaxation zone — comfortable lounge seating and an open, easy layout that invites guests to settle in.
